Powering Innovation, Delivering Excellence: Lead the Future of FACTS & HVDC Engineering at MEPPI!

Mitsubishi Electric Power Products, Inc. (MEPPI) is seeking a dynamic and experienced engineering leader to direct our high voltage power electronics engineering and product development efforts for FACTS and HVDC systems within the Substation Division (SSD). This role is responsible for leading technical execution, developing engineering talent, and driving innovation across complex transmission solutions.

What You’ll Do
  • Lead Engineering Execution: Direct all engineering activities for FACTS and HVDC systems from initial planning through study, design, testing, and commissioning. Ensure technical excellence across project execution and product development.
  • Manage & Develop Talent: Lead, mentor, and develop a team of engineers. Provide training, cross‑training, and career development opportunities while conducting performance reviews and supporting compensation planning.
  • Drive Product Strategy: Partner with the FACTS and HVDC Product Line Department Manager to develop future product development plans and supporting documentation aligned with business objectives.
  • Oversee Budget & Performance: Manage section budgets including training, capital, and software. Track engineering billable hours and support cost of goods sold (COGS) reporting to align with SSD sales goals.
  • Support Project Lifecycle: Direct estimating, design, and testing activities from bid phase through execution and aftersales support, including warranty and service engineering.
  • Partner with Sales & Customers: Support sales and marketing through technical review of bids, pricing, and specifications. Serve as a technical resource for internal teams and external customers.
  • Industry Leadership: Represent MEPPI in organizations such as IEEE, PES, CIGRE, and NEMA. Lead development of technical papers and present at industry conferences and events.
  • Ensure Cross‑Functional Alignment: Collaborate with Quality Assurance, Service, and global partners including MELCO and TMEIC to resolve technical issues and drive continuous improvement.
What You’ll Bring
  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ering
  • Minimum 7 years of experience in design and commissioning of FACTS and/or HVDC systems
  • Minimum 3 years of engineering leadership or management experience
  • Strong knowledge of electric power systems and transmission substation protection & control
  • Experience with system analysis tools such as PSCAD, MATLAB, and Simulink
  • Strong commun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ills
  • Advanced analytical and problem‑solving capabilities
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and lead within a collaborative team environment
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office tools
